Former McDonald's All-American Nimari Burnett has chosen his next school

Nimari Burnett, a former McDonald's All-American who played a semester at Texas Tech, has chosen his new college home: He will attend the reigning SEC champion Alabama.


The 6'4 guard played just a handful of games at Texas Tech averaging five points per game, but was a highly-rated recruit coming out of high school. He actually originally chose Texas Tech over Alabama coming out of school.


He should immediately add scoring punch to an Alabama backcourt that is expected to include Jaden Shackleford, Jahvon Quinerly and Joshua Primo.
